Conversion formula
The conversion factor from cubic inches to deciliters is 0.163870640693, which means that 1 cubic inch is equal to 0.163870640693 deciliters:
1 in3 = 0.163870640693 dL
To convert 721.4 cubic inches into deciliters we have to multiply 721.4 by the conversion factor in order to get the volume amount from cubic inches to deciliters. We can also form a simple proportion to calculate the result:
1 in3 → 0.163870640693 dL
721.4 in3 → V(dL)
Solve the above proportion to obtain the volume V in deciliters:
V(dL) = 721.4 in3 × 0.163870640693 dL
V(dL) = 118.21628019593 dL
The final result is:
721.4 in3 → 118.21628019593 dL
We conclude that 721.4 cubic inches is equivalent to 118.21628019593 deciliters:
721.4 cubic inches = 118.21628019593 deciliters
